Internal Memo — Finance Team, Verdane Logistics

The Q3 cash-flow forecast assumes steady receipts from the Northgate depot contracts and a 4% rise in fuel costs. Payables timing has been modeled conservatively, with the Marrow Bridge lease renewal included in month two. Please validate these inputs against ledger actuals by Friday; the strategic context appears below.

board note of kadug-tawig: Only 5 of the 100 pilot accounts renewed Oliath, so a churn review is set for April 15.

**Break-glass — relevance tuning config (Quarrow Search)**

Release manager only. If a bad tuning push tanks result quality in prod, break-glass lets you revert ranking weights without the full review cycle. Revert to the last blessed snapshot, note the incident in the Tidemark log, and notify search-core next sync. Unlocking the snapshot store requires the recovery passphrase below.

strongbox words: druiel-frador-brieth-druys-fenys-zorwyn-zorael

## Runbook: Tax-Rate Cache Release

Plugin authors targeting the Corvane tax-rate lookup cache should rebuild against the v3 cache interface before the cutover window. The old eviction hooks are removed; use the new invalidation callbacks instead. Test against the Harlowe staging cache, confirm hit-rate metrics look normal, and bump your manifest version. Submissions to the plugin registry must be signed or they will be rejected at intake. Sign your release archive with the registry deploy key listed below.

deploy key for fadup-hadug: bky6_Zp89hs

## Releases

Quick note for the sync: GarageGlance v2.4 ships the occupancy feed for the Marlowe Street deck, now polling sensors every 30 seconds instead of two minutes. Counts should stop drifting during rush hour. Tag releases off `main`, run the feed smoke test, and ping Tova if the diff looks weird. All release artifacts must be verified against the key below.

signing key of tahog-tajog = bky6_QV8tna